Output e32e176dc0269683ad626421396d97908f777922599b7452b33a10207c04c021:0

value
255094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cae85656ab0ddeb3e507a4d17fb414690ec7658 OP_EQUAL
address
3FyUQQXVXeJaqirdvN5JgsfDw73cDvQ9iL
transaction
e32e176dc0269683ad626421396d97908f777922599b7452b33a10207c04c021
spent
true